Progressive Web Applications (PWAs): Bridging the Gap Between Web and Mobile Applications

bridge between web and app

Introduction

The landscape of web and mobile application development is constantly evolving. As users demand faster, more reliable, and engaging experiences, developers are exploring innovative solutions to meet these needs. Progressive Web Applications (PWAs) have emerged as a transformative technology that blends the best of web and mobile applications. PWAs offer a seamless user experience, combining the reach of the web with the capabilities of mobile apps. This blog delves into the world of PWAs, their benefits, comparisons with traditional web and mobile applications, successful implementations, and how Viewebit can help businesses in the USA and Canada leverage this technology.

What are PWAs and Their Benefits?

Progressive Web Applications (PWAs) are web applications that use modern web capabilities to deliver an app-like experience to users. They are built using standard web technologies such as HTML, CSS, and JavaScript but offer features traditionally associated with native mobile apps, such as offline functionality, push notifications, and access to device hardware.

Benefits of PWAs:

  1. Offline Accessibility: PWAs can function offline or in low-network conditions thanks to service workers, which cache essential resources and data.
  2. Fast Loading Times: Service workers and efficient caching strategies allow PWAs to load instantly, providing a smooth and fast user experience.
  3. Responsive Design: PWAs are designed to be fully responsive, adapting seamlessly to different screen sizes and orientations, from desktops to smartphones.
  4. Installability: Users can install PWAs on their devices directly from the browser without needing to visit an app store. This results in higher engagement and easier access.
  5. Cost-Effective Development: Developing a PWA is typically more cost-effective than building separate web and mobile applications. A single codebase can serve all platforms.
  6. Improved Security: PWAs leverage HTTPS to ensure secure data transmission, protecting user information and maintaining trust.
  7. Engagement Features: Features like push notifications help keep users engaged and informed, similar to native mobile apps.
  8. SEO Benefits: As PWAs are web-based, they are discoverable by search engines, improving visibility and driving organic traffic.
  • Comparing PWAs with Traditional Web and Mobile Applications
  CategoryAdvantagesDisadvantages
  Traditional Web                  Applications·      Accessibility: Easily accessible via web browsers without installation.·       Compatibility: Works across multiple devices and platforms.·       Updates: Automatic updates ensure users always have the latest version.·       Performance: Generally slower and less responsive compared to native apps.·       Offline Functionality: Limited or no offline capabilities.·       Engagement: Lacks push notifications and other engagement features of mobile apps.
Native Mobile Applications·       Hybrid Approach: Combines the best features of web and mobile apps.·       Fast and Reliable: Offers quick load times and offline functionality.·       Cost-Effective: A single codebase reduces development and maintenance costs.·       Installability: Users can easily install PWAs from their browsers.·       Development Cost: Building separate apps for different platforms (iOS, Android) is costly and time-consuming.·       Installation Barrier: Requires users to download and install from app stores, which can deter some users.·       Maintenance: Managing updates and compatibility across multiple versions can be complex.
  Progressive Web Applications·       Hybrid Approach: Combines the best features of web and mobile apps.·       Fast and Reliable: Offers quick load times and offline functionality.·       Cost-Effective: Single codebase reduces development and maintenance costs.·       Installability: Users can easily install PWAs from their browsers.·       Limited Hardware Access: While improving, PWAs may not have full access to device hardware and APIs compared to native apps.·       Browser Compatibility: Some older browsers may not fully support PWA features.
prograsive web app

Showcase Successful PWA Implementations and Their Impact

  • Twitter Lite:
    • Overview: Twitter Lite is a PWA designed to offer a fast, data-friendly way to use Twitter on mobile devices.
    • Impact: Twitter Lite loads quickly, works offline, and provides push notifications, resulting in a 65% increase in pages per session and a 75% increase in Tweets sent.
  • Pinterest:
    • Overview: Pinterest revamped its mobile web experience with a PWA to improve performance and user engagement.
    • Impact: The PWA saw a 40% increase in user time spent on the site, a 44% increase in user-generated ad revenue, and a 60% increase in core engagements.
  • Forbes:
    • Overview: Forbes developed a PWA to enhance the mobile reading experience for its users.
    • Impact: The PWA led to a 43% increase in sessions per user, a 100% increase in scroll depth, and a 6x increase in reader engagement.
  • Alibaba:
    • Overview: Alibaba’s PWA aims to deliver a fast and reliable mobile web experience for its users.
    • Impact: The PWA resulted in a 76% increase in total conversions and a 14% increase in active users on iOS.
  • Starbucks:
    • Overview: Starbucks built a PWA to offer a smooth ordering experience even in low connectivity areas.
    • Impact: The PWA is 99.84% smaller than the traditional mobile app, resulting in faster load times and increased user engagement.

PWAs: How Viewebit Can Help?

At Viewebit, we understand the transformative potential of Progressive Web Applications. Our team of experts is dedicated to helping businesses in the USA and Canada harness the power of PWAs to enhance their digital presence and achieve their goals.

  1. Custom PWA Development: We build tailored PWAs that meet your specific business needs, ensuring a seamless user experience across all devices.
  2. Responsive Design: Our design team creates visually appealing and highly functional interfaces that adapt to various screen sizes and orientations.
  3. Performance Optimization: We implement best practices to ensure your PWA loads quickly and performs efficiently, even under low network conditions.
  4. Offline Functionality: Leveraging service workers, we enable offline capabilities, allowing your users to access essential features and content without an internet connection.
  5. Engagement Features: We integrate push notifications and other engagement features to keep your users informed and connected.
  6. SEO and Analytics: Our SEO experts optimize your PWA for search engines, while our analytics tools provide insights into user behavior and performance.
  7. Security: We ensure your PWA is secure, implementing HTTPS and other security measures to protect user data.
  8. Maintenance and Support: We offer ongoing maintenance and support to keep your PWA up-to-date and functioning smoothly.

Conclusion

Progressive Web Applications represent a significant advancement in web and mobile application development. By combining the best features of both, PWAs offer a powerful solution for businesses seeking to enhance their digital presence and engage users effectively. With their offline capabilities, fast loading times, and cost-effective development, PWAs are poised to become a standard in the industry.

At Viewebit, we are committed to helping businesses in the USA and Canada leverage the potential of PWAs. Our comprehensive services and expert team ensure that your PWA not only meets but exceeds your expectations. Embrace the future of web and mobile applications with Viewebit and experience the benefits of a seamless, engaging, and high-performance digital solution.

90 views

Leave a Reply

Your email address will not be published. Required fields are marked *